How AC Unit Water Removal Works

A proper AC unit water removal process is critical to prevent further damage and health risks. Our team follows a step-by-step approach to ensure your property is restored safely and efficiently.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ians assess the damage, identify the source of the water, and create a customized plan to remove the water and dry your property.

Step 2: Water Removal

We use truck-mounted extractors and pumps to remove standing water from your property, including your AC unit and surrounding areas.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ians use dehumidifiers and fans to dry your property, including walls, ceilings, and floors, to prevent mold growth and further dam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We clean and sanitize all surfaces and equipment to prevent bacterial growth and ensure your property is safe to inhabit.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Our team works with you to restore and reconstruct any damaged areas, including drywall, flooring, and personal belongings.

AC Unit Water Removal Cost in Royston, GA

Prices for AC unit water removal services v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Royston, GA. Here are some estimated price ranges: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Equipment Rental and Labor $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Inspections and Testing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
